Output e16a25c6330a2b59576375ad4192773a8e56fd1cc23626df150ac890b48e188b:1

value
24882909
script pubkey
OP_0 OP_PUSHBYTES_20 f3ab549aee0af45bcc93e32f65e3719ec3611d8b
address
bc1q7w44fxhwpt69hnynuvhktcm3nmpkz8vtu8fg2s
transaction
e16a25c6330a2b59576375ad4192773a8e56fd1cc23626df150ac890b48e188b